計算機的記憶能力,常被稱為“存儲能力”,是現代信息技術特別是網絡信息技術得以蓬勃發展的基石。與人類記憶的模糊、易逝不同,計算機的記憶是精確、持久且可高速訪問的。在網絡信息技術的框架下,這種能力通過多種層次和形式得到深刻體現,構成了數字世界的記憶中樞。
一、基礎層:物理存儲介質與結構
計算機最直觀的記憶體現在其物理存儲設備上:
- 內存(RAM):如同人類的短期工作記憶,高速但易失。它在網絡應用中負責臨時存放正在運行的程序和數據,如打開網頁時加載的代碼、用戶會話信息等,是保障網絡服務響應速度的關鍵。
- 外存(硬盤、SSD、光盤等):如同人類的長期記憶,容量大且持久。它保存著操作系統、應用程序、數據庫以及用戶的所有文件。在網絡環境中,服務器上的海量硬盤陣列構成了數據中心的基礎,存儲著互聯網的絕大部分“記憶”——從網頁、視頻到用戶數據和交易記錄。
二、邏輯層:數據組織與管理
網絡信息技術將原始的物理存儲能力組織成高效、可用的邏輯結構:
- 文件系統:為存儲設備上的數據提供命名、組織和訪問的邏輯框架。網絡文件系統(如NFS, SMB)允許計算機通過網絡訪問遠程存儲,實現了記憶資源的共享。
- 數據庫系統:這是網絡時代記憶管理的核心。通過關系型(如MySQL, PostgreSQL)或非關系型(如MongoDB, Redis)數據庫,計算機能夠以結構化方式存儲、查詢和關聯海量數據,支撐著從社交網絡動態、電商交易到物聯網傳感器數據流的一切網絡應用。其強大的“記憶力”體現在能瞬間從TB乃至PB級數據中檢索出特定信息。
三、網絡層:分布式與云存儲
網絡信息技術極大地擴展了單臺計算機的記憶邊界:
- 分布式存儲:將數據分散存儲在通過網絡連接的多個節點上。這不僅提供了遠超單機的存儲容量,還通過冗余備份保障了記憶的可靠性與安全性。例如,谷歌文件系統(GFS)、Hadoop分布式文件系統(HDFS)即是典型代表。
- 云存儲服務:如阿里云OSS、亞馬遜S3等,將存儲能力作為一種可通過網絡按需獲取的服務。用戶的“記憶”(數據)不再局限于本地設備,而是保存在遠程數據中心,實現了隨時隨地訪問。這體現了記憶能力在空間上的解耦與泛在化。
- 內容分發網絡(CDN):這是一種智能的記憶緩存網絡。它將網站內容(靜態記憶)緩存到全球各地的邊緣節點,當用戶請求時,可從最近的節點快速獲取,極大地提升了記憶(內容)的訪問速度與效率,是流媒體、網頁加速等技術的基礎。
四、應用與智能層:記憶的深化利用
現代網絡信息技術正在賦予計算機記憶更高級的能力:
- 大數據與記憶分析:計算機不僅能存儲海量歷史數據(記憶),更能通過網絡技術匯聚多方數據,并利用數據分析、機器學習算法從這些集體“記憶”中挖掘規律、預測趨勢,實現記憶價值的升華。
- 狀態管理與會話記憶:在網絡應用(如在線辦公、網絡游戲)中,服務器需要記住每個用戶的當前狀態(如文檔編輯位置、游戲角色狀態)。這通過會話管理、緩存技術和數據庫共同實現,讓無狀態的HTTP協議支撐起有狀態的連續交互體驗。
- 區塊鏈:不可篡改的公共記憶:區塊鏈技術創造了一種分布式、去中心化的集體記憶形式。網絡中的每個節點都保存著完整的交易歷史記錄,并通過共識機制確保記憶的一致性與不可篡改性,為數字貨幣、智能合約等提供了信任基礎。
結論
總而言之,計算機的記憶能力在網絡信息技術中已演變成一個復雜而強大的生態系統。它從物理芯片出發,通過邏輯組織、網絡互聯和智能應用,形成了一個覆蓋本地與云端、集中與分布、存儲與計算融合的全球性“數字記憶體”。這個記憶體不僅忠實地記錄著數字世界的每一刻,更通過高效的訪問、共享與分析,驅動著信息社會的運轉與創新,成為人類集體記憶與知識在數字維度的延伸和增強。